Overview of Camps as a Business Category
Camps are recreational facilities that offer different activities, facilities and programs to people of all ages. These facilities are usually located in remote areas and provide a unique opportunity to experience nature while engaging in fun activities. The camps can be used for group retreats, team building activities, family vacations, educational trips or personal development programs.Types of Camps Available
There are various types of camps available including summer camps, adventure camps, sports camps, music camps, art camps, religious camps, day camps, residential camps, and more. Summer camps are the most popular type, where children and teenagers spend their summer breaks engaging in activities like swimming, archery, arts & crafts, and more. Adventure camps focus on outdoor activities like hiking, kayaking, rock climbing and camping. Sports camps are designed for those that want to improve their sporting abilities, such as football or basketball. Music and art camps focus on developing music and artistic talents.Benefits of Attending Camps
Camps offer a range of benefits for those who attend them. Firstly, they provide an opportunity to disconnect from the busy world and spend time in nature. They also promote physical activity, social interaction, and teamwork. Camps offer a chance to learn new skills and develop existing ones. They also help to develop independence, resilience and self-confidence, which are transferable to everyday life.Factors to Consider When Choosing a Camp
When choosing a camp, there are various factors to consider including the location, type of activities offered, duration of the program, age range of the attendees, facilities available, and the cost. It's important to choose a camp that aligns with personal interests, goals and values. Parents may also want to consider the safety measures in place and the qualifications of the staff.Typical Camp Activities and Programs
Camp activities and programs vary depending on the type of camp selected. Common activities include swimming, hiking, sports, arts & crafts, team-building activities, campfires, outdoor games, and adventure activities like zip-lining and high ropes courses. Some camps may also offer educational programs such as language classes or science camps.Accommodation Options for Campers
Campers can choose to stay in either day camps, where they return home each evening, or in residential camps where accommodation is provided. Residential camps offer a range of accommodation options including cabins, tents and dormitories. Each accommodation type offers a different level of comfort and camping experience.Safety and Security Measures at Camps
Camps prioritise the safety and security of their campers. This includes having trained staff who are first aid certified, implementing strict rules and regulations, and conducting background checks on all staff members. In addition, camps may have security measures like CCTV cameras or security personnel to ensure the safety of campers.Camp Staff and Expertise
Camp staff are experienced in working with children and have expertise in specific areas depending on the type of camp. They are often selected based on their qualifications, experience, and passion for working with children. Staff should have strong interpersonal skills, be approachable, and have the ability to manage behaviour and maintain discipline.Cost and Budgeting for Camps
The cost of attending a camp varies depending on the type of camp, duration, and accommodation options. It's important to set a budget for the camp, taking into consideration additional expenses such as transportation and equipment costs. Many camps offer scholarships or financial assistance for low-income families.Reviews and Testimonials from Previous Campers
Reviews and testimonials from previous campers provide insights into the experiences and benefits of attending a particular camp. Reading reviews can help in making an informed decision when choosing a camp. Many camps have reviews available on their website, and it's also helpful to ask for recommendations from friends or family members.
